The CCLI Streaming Plus License is for audio recordings only. It permits you to play master recordings and multitracks during services that are streamed or uploaded to the internet. To include video content in your streaming activity, you would need to obtain permission from the copyright owner(s).
We recommend that you include both your Church Copyright License and CCLI Streaming License numbers in the description as you begin your live-stream or upload your worship service, for example:
Used with permission. Church Copyright License Number: 12345 and CCLI Streaming License Number: 54321.
Your CCLI Streaming License provides permission to include authorized worship music during a service which is streamed or webcast. Unfortunately, some platforms may still issue a warning when music is played. Usually when this happens you’ll have the option to confirm that you have the appropriate copyright permission for the music played.
